NRS 352 - Health Promotion & Patient Ed
Description
Hours: Three hours lecture per week Prerequisite: Admission into ADN to BSN or RN to BSN nursing program Description: This course applies the concepts related to health education and health promotion for patients, families and groups across the lifespan. Examination of educational theories and use of evidence based practice in patient education is integrated. This course explores the effects of developmental, motivational, and sociocultural factors on patient teaching, health education and health promotion. Construction of an evidence based teaching plan based on clients learning needs, capabilities, and limitations are addressed.
